// Client setup for SwiftStencil, our template rendering service.
// Heads up for the release manager: this build switches to the
// precompiled template cache, which cut p95 render time roughly in
// half on staging. The client now talks to the internal CacheForge
// service to warm templates at deploy time, so it needs a service
// key at startup — no key, no warm cache, slow first requests.
// The CacheForge key for this environment follows.

API key for fajop-fafof: zpat4_nfcH

# Pagination config — Lanternfish Public API
#
# Welcome aboard. All list endpoints are cursor-paginated; offset params
# were removed in v3. PAGE_SIZE_DEFAULT=25 and PAGE_SIZE_MAX=100 are hard
# caps enforced at the gateway, not per-route. Cursors are opaque — never
# parse them client-side or in tests. Raising PAGE_SIZE_MAX needs a perf
# review first. Cursors are signed before leaving the service, and the
# signing secret is set on the line directly below.

vault entry, yagef-bahop: COURIER_KEY29=5cc62eb51255862256337c33c5be9

# Flaglight Rollouts — Approvals

Quick version for on-call: any rollout touching more than 5% of traffic needs an approval in Flaglight before the ramp continues. Kill switches don't need approval — just flip them and note it in the incident channel. Scheduled ramps pause automatically if error budget burns hot. If you're stuck at 2 a.m. with a pending approval, there's one person authorized to override, and that's the approver below.

account owner for tagep-bafof: Norael Gilax Juleth

## Building Access — Spares Room (Hullbrook Annex)

Contractors: the spare hardware room is down the east corridor on the ground floor, third door on the left. Sign in at the front desk first and grab a visitor lanyard. Anything you take out, jot it in the blue logbook — yes, even the little stuff. The door self-locks, so don't wedge it. To get in, punch in the code below.

staff pass of hagug-taguf = bdg-HJ-9